Description
CBR 5884 is a noncompetitive inhibitor of 3-phosphoglycerate dehydrogenase (PHGDH; IC50 value 33 µM) with selective toxicity towards cancer cell lines with high serine biosynthetic activity. CBR-5884 shows no inhibitory effect on two other NAD+-dependent dehydrogenases, lactate dehydrogenase (LDH) and MDH1A.
PHGDH pharmacology is highly relevant to cancer and metabolic reprogramming research; CBR-5884 serves as a potent small-molecule tool that supports mechanistic studies of PHGDH and serine biosynthesis across biochemical, cellular, and disease-model assays.
